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What types of faucets is the TIORIY Metal Kitchen Faucet Spray Head compatible with? A: The TIORIY Metal Kitchen Faucet Spray Head is compatible with most types of faucets including American Standard, Kohler, Hansgrohe, Grohe, Moen, Delta, and more. However, it is recommended to check your faucet size before ordering.
- Q: Does this spray head come with adapters for installation? A: Yes, the spray head comes with 10 adapters to facilitate installation on various faucet types.
- Q: What material is the TIORIY spray head made from? A: The TIORIY spray head is made of high-quality rust-resistant 304 stainless steel, ensuring durability and elegance.
- Q: What are the two functions of the kitchen faucet spray head? A: The spray head features two functions: stream mode and spray mode, allowing you to switch easily between them for different cleaning tasks.
- Q: Is professional installation required for this faucet spray head? A: No, professional installation is not required. You can easily install the spray head by unscrewing the old one and replacing it with the new head.
- Q: Will there be any water dripping if installed correctly? A: As long as the spray head is installed properly, there should be no water dripping.
- Q: What is the aerator design of the spray head? A: The spray head features a high-quality multi-mesh aerator that creates a perfect aerated stream, ensuring a comfortable and splash-free experience.
- Q: Can this spray head be used with all faucet types? A: No, it is not compatible with all faucet types. It is essential to check your faucet size and compatibility before purchasing.
- Q: How easy is it to switch between the two functions? A: Switching between the two functions is simple; you can easily press different buttons to change from stream to spray mode.
- Q: What are the cleaning and maintenance recommendations for the stainless steel spray head? A: To maintain the stainless steel spray head, it is recommended to clean it regularly with mild soap and water to prevent buildup, and avoid abrasive cleaners that could scratch the surface.
